Здравствуйте, Сергей Губанов, Вы писали:
СГ>Для затравки, пара цитат про Sun:
СГ>СГ>В Sun не рискнули сразу копировать все из Oberon (идеи браузерной среды языка, аплетов и трансляции в мобильный код взяли, а вот путь реализации мобильного кода выбрали свой). В 1991 г. автор Java Джеймс Гослинг при реализации Oak (прототипа языка Java) взял старую идею P-кода, которую хорошо знал: в 1975 г. Гослинг вместе с Недом Китлицем и Бобом Сайдботемом участвовал в построении среды программирования Pyxis/Multics Pascal, способной по быстродействию кода и удобству интеграции на равных конкурировать в Multics c родным для этой ОС языком ПЛ/1. А начинали они с поддержки компилятора ETH/Zurich Pascal, разработанного в Цюрихе группой профессора Вирта. В 1979 г. Гослинг реализовал PERQ — транслятор с P-кода в машинный код DEC VAX.
СГ>и
СГ>СГ>Ученик Вирта, Микаэль Франц, создал внутри университета Калифорнии в Ирвайне свою маленькую Оберон-империю. Вот только он об этом не кричит на каждом перекрестке. Все финансирование проектов идет для его группы только по линии Java. Ныне его команда — один из мировых лидеров в исследовании мобильного кода и проблем ИТ-безопасности для Java. Ирония судьбы, ярый противник Java ведет перспективные Java-проекты для американского ВПК.
И ещё пара цитат (может слухи)
отсюда (1998 год):
Eiffel был впервые представлен разработчикам систем объектно-ориентированного программирования, языков и приложений (object-oriented programming systems, language, and applications, OOPSLA) в 1986 г., когда этот язык стал предметом повального увлечения. Как утверждают, Билл Джой (фирма Sun) однажды сказал, что Eiffel — лучший из лучших языков программирования в США. На протяжении ряда лет Eiffel применяли главным образом для выполнения трудных проектов, поскольку он имел репутацию языка программирования, который решает задачи, неподвластные всем остальным. К достоинствам этого языка относятся следующие: простота многократного использования модулей и его структура, благодаря которой значительно легче передавать программы от одного пользователя другому. Можно также без труда встроить Java-программу в Eiffel-модуль.
и
Существуют два фактора, которые коренным образом изменят подход людей к программированию в XXI веке.
1. Microsoft с каждым днем все больше и больше распыляет свои силы, поскольку тратит значительную часть энергии в попытках найти подходящие вложения для своих прибылей. Намек: как насчет того, чтобы распределить и раздать прибыли держателям акций!?! Итак, Microsoft начинает с MSNBC, покупает WebTV и любую программотехническую компанию, которую она сможет перестроить. Гейтс принимает участие в одном из сложных проектов по строительству жилья, созданию спутников и в других предприятиях. Если бы не было фирмы Borland или любой другой компании, разрабатывающей языки программирования, из-за которых приходится что-то менять, Microsoft могла бы оставаться с ресурсом Си++ и плыть себе по течению.
Успешное продвижение Java вызывает у Microsoft панику, но ей предстоит еще найти правильную стратегию, чтобы нанести поражение могущественному языку Java. В этой борьбе позиции Microsoft выглядят слабыми, тем комфортнее программистам, полагающимся при разработке на языки, к которым Microsoft не имеет отношения.
2. У фирмы Sun нет какой-либо определенной стратегии в отношении Java. Это та самая компания, которая все время твердила о своей открытости, а пользователи поняли, что подобные утверждения служат всего лишь прикрытием беззастенчивой маркетинговой рекламы. Хуже того, Sun — это компания, по правде говоря, не отличающаяся особым искусством в области маркетинга и следующая девизу Digital Equipment Corp.: главное — прекрасная техника и технология. Внезапный успех Java стал сюрпризом для Sun. Но вместо того, чтобы почувствовать себя свободной и, укрепив свои позиции, поглотить Microsoft, фирма Sun решила контролировать направление развития Java и его будущие реализации, чтобы не допустить крайностей. Взимая большие лицензионные отчисления и углубляясь в тонкости задач управления, Sun в конце концов сведет к нулю шансы на то, что Java нанесет серьезный урон монополии Microsoft. Java будет медленно превращаться в язык мини-апплет/Web клиентской стороны, и ничего более. Между тем следите за языком Eiffel и другими развивающимися языками, которые, возможно, станут в итоге тем, чем, как предполагалось, должен был бы стать Java.
Где я? Кому верить?
Здравствуйте, Сергей Губанов, Вы писали:
СГ>Предлагаю прочитать новую статью Руслана Богатырёва
СГ>"Судьба Оберона"
СГ>http://www.oberon2005.ru/paper/obe_fate.html
Это продолжение Хроник Амбера?
Здравствуйте, Сергей Губанов, Вы писали:
skip
[offtop]
Напоминает "Судьбу человека", коллега, помните там Мересьев без 2-ух ног, на протезах, управлял самолетом. Печальная аналогия для Оберона
[/offtop]
Здравствуйте, iZEN, Вы писали:
ZEN>IBM приобрела Rational Rose (написан на Java).

... << RSDN@Home 1.2.0 alpha rev. 615 on Windows XP 5.1.2600.131072>>
Здравствуйте, AndrewVK, Вы писали:
AVK>Здравствуйте, iZEN, Вы писали:
ZEN>>IBM приобрела Rational Rose (написан на Java).
AVK>
Ага. И для маскировки в rational 2000 вделали ошибку Stack Overflow Smalltalk/R
С уважением, Gleb.
Здравствуйте, GlebZ, Вы писали:
ZEN>>>IBM приобрела Rational Rose (написан на Java).
AVK>>
GZ>Ага. И для маскировки в rational 2000 вделали ошибку Stack Overflow Smalltalk/R
И ты туда же. Цитаты из exe-файла 2003 розы:
D:\builds\wnt35BUILD\Rose\Rose.cpp
D:\builds\wnt35BUILD\CodeAnot\Prptyutl.cpp
D:\builds\wnt35BUILD\Draw\Prcssdgr.cpp
D:\builds\wnt35BUILD\Draw\Itemview.cpp
...
... << RSDN@Home 1.2.0 alpha rev. 617>>
Здравствуйте, AndrewVK, Вы писали:
GZ>>Ага. И для маскировки в rational 2000 вделали ошибку Stack Overflow Smalltalk/R
AVK>И ты туда же. Цитаты из exe-файла 2003 розы:
AVK>D:\builds\wnt35BUILD\Rose\Rose.cpp
AVK>D:\builds\wnt35BUILD\CodeAnot\Prptyutl.cpp
AVK>D:\builds\wnt35BUILD\Draw\Prcssdgr.cpp
AVK>D:\builds\wnt35BUILD\Draw\Itemview.cpp
AVK>...
Нету у меня 2003. У меня 2000 версия, особо глючная.

И такая фигня вываливается достаточно часто.
С уважением, Gleb.